The freezing point of a liquid is determined by its composition and the interactions between its molecules. Beer, a complex mixture of water, alcohol, sugars, and various other compounds, has a unique freezing point that is lower than that of pure water. This is primarily due to the presence of alcohol, which disrupts the formation of ice crystals.

The average freezing point of beer hovers around 28 degrees Fahrenheit (-2 degrees Celsius), but this can vary significantly based on the beer’s alcohol content and other ingredients. The science behind freezing beer is not just a matter of temperature; it also involves understanding how different components interact at low temperatures. When beer freezes, the water content begins to solidify first, while the alcohol remains in liquid form for a longer period.

This phenomenon occurs because alcohol has a lower freezing point than water. As the temperature drops, the water molecules start to form ice crystals, which can lead to a separation of the beer’s components. This separation can affect the flavor and texture of the beer, resulting in a product that may not be as enjoyable as it was before freezing.

Can Beer Freeze in a Regular Freezer?

Yes, beer can indeed freeze in a regular freezer, especially if left unattended for an extended period. Most household freezers operate at temperatures around 0 degrees Fahrenheit (-18 degrees Celsius), which is well below the freezing point of many beers. As mentioned earlier, lighter beers with lower alcohol content are more susceptible to freezing than their stronger counterparts.

This means that if you have a six-pack of light lager sitting in your freezer for too long, you might return to find it frozen solid. The risk of freezing increases if the beer is placed in the freezer without any consideration for time. A quick chill may be fine, but leaving it in there for hours can lead to unwanted results.

Additionally, the type of container can also play a role; glass bottles are more likely to break when frozen due to the expansion of ice within them. Cans may fare better in this regard but are not immune to freezing either. Therefore, it’s essential to monitor your beer closely if you choose to chill it in a freezer.

What Happens When Beer Freezes?

When beer freezes, several changes occur that can significantly alter its characteristics. Initially, as the temperature drops and ice crystals begin to form, the water content separates from the other components of the beer. This separation can lead to a concentration of flavors and aromas in the remaining liquid, which may result in an unbalanced taste profile once thawed.

The texture may also change; frozen beer can become slushy or grainy when it melts back into liquid form. Moreover, freezing can impact carbonation levels. The formation of ice crystals can disrupt the carbon dioxide dissolved in the beer, leading to a flat or less effervescent drink once it thaws.

In some cases, if the beer was stored in a glass bottle or can, the pressure from expanding ice could cause the container to break or burst, creating a mess and potentially ruining your favorite brew. Understanding these consequences can help beer lovers appreciate why it’s best to avoid freezing their beverages whenever possible.

How to Prevent Beer from Freezing

To prevent beer from freezing, there are several strategies that enthusiasts can employ. First and foremost, it’s essential to be mindful of storage conditions. Keeping beer in a refrigerator rather than a freezer is an effective way to maintain its quality and prevent unwanted freezing.

If you do need to chill your beer quickly, consider using an ice bath instead; submerging bottles or cans in ice and water will cool them down rapidly without risking freezing. Another approach is to pay attention to the type of beer you are storing. If you know you have lighter beers with lower ABV, it’s wise to keep them out of extreme cold environments altogether or limit their time in the freezer.

Additionally, using insulated coolers or specialized beer chillers can help maintain an optimal temperature without exposing your beverages to freezing conditions. By taking these precautions, you can ensure that your beers remain enjoyable and flavorful.

Can You Still Drink Beer After it Freezes?

The Technical Verdict

From a technical standpoint, beer that has frozen and thawed without visible signs of damage or separation is safe to consume. However, the taste and texture may not meet your expectations.

The Impact on Flavor and Texture

Freezing can alter the flavor profile of beer due to concentration effects, and carbonation levels may decrease. While some adventurous drinkers might enjoy the unique experience, others may find it unappealing.

Personal Preference Takes Center Stage

Ultimately, whether to drink frozen beer depends on individual taste preferences and a willingness to experiment. If you’re looking for the classic taste and experience of your favorite craft brew, it’s generally best to avoid consuming frozen beer. But if you’re open to trying something new, frozen beer slushies can be a fun and refreshing way to enjoy a hot day.
